# How to Review Online Casino Complaints

Complaints can help readers identify questions worth asking, but individual reports should not be treated as complete proof. A balanced review considers the details of each complaint, the applicable terms, and any response provided. Readers can use the following checklist when examining information about an online casino.

## Start with the original complaint

Look for a clear description of what occurred. A useful report should distinguish between facts, assumptions, and opinions. Readers can check whether the writer explains the relevant transaction or account action without relying only on emotional language.

Consider whether important context is missing. A complaint may be difficult to assess if it omits the terms that applied, the sequence of events, or the messages exchanged. Screenshots and copied messages may add context, but readers should consider whether they are complete and presented in their original order.

## Compare the complaint with published terms

Readers can compare the issue with the terms displayed by the casino. Relevant sections may cover account eligibility, game rules, promotional conditions, transaction limits, verification procedures, responsible-gaming controls, and complaint handling.

When reading terms, check for:

- Clear definitions of important words and account states
- Conditions that apply to transactions or promotions
- Rules concerning restricted activity or account access
- Procedures for raising and escalating a dispute
- Information about how personal data may be handled

Save or note the version being reviewed, since wording can change. If a condition is unclear, readers can request an explanation in writing rather than relying on assumptions.

## Assess communication quality

A complaint record may include exchanges between the player and customer support. Readers can examine whether the questions and replies address the same issue. They can also check whether the response explains the relevant rule, identifies the next step, and provides a suitable escalation route.

Polite wording alone does not resolve a dispute. The substance of the response matters more than its tone. Likewise, an angry complaint may still raise a valid question. Focus on the evidence and the consistency of the explanations.

## Look for patterns without jumping to conclusions

Repeated reports about a similar topic may justify closer attention, but repetition does not automatically establish what happened. Some posts may describe separate circumstances, repeat another person's account, or omit key details.

Useful categories might include account access, promotional terms, game disputes, transaction questions, privacy concerns, or support communication.

## Use a practical verification checklist

Before reaching a conclusion, readers can ask:

- Is the complaint specific enough to evaluate?
- Are the relevant terms available and understandable?
- Does the evidence support the main points?
- Is there a response addressing the actual concern?
- Is an escalation process described?
- Are similar reports independent and sufficiently detailed?
- Does the discussion avoid sharing sensitive personal information?

A careful review separates unresolved questions from demonstrated facts. Readers can keep records, compare written terms, protect personal information, and seek an appropriate independent dispute channel when necessary.
